Play a pivotal role in ensuring the efficiency of our sales processes by managing and enhancing sales support and administrative functions.
Supports a team responsible for handling sales orders, customer inquiries, and maintain accurate records. Your contributions will enable our sales team to focus on what they do best: selling.
Responsibilities
Collaborate with the sales team to develop and implement sales strategies and plans.
Cultivate a positive and collaborative work environment.
Provide administrative support to the sales team, including scheduling meetings, managing calendars and handling communications.
Maintain and update the sales database, ensuring accurate and up-to-date customer and product information.
Prepare and analyses sales data to generate reports, trends, and insights to support management decision-making.
Oversee the order-processing system, ensuring orders are accurately and efficiently entered, tracked, and fulfilled.
Ensure prompt and efficient resolution of customer’s problems.
Monitor inventory levels to prevent stockouts or overstock situations.
Collaborate with cross-functional teams to ensure timely order fulfillment and delivery.
Generate and distribute sales reports, including sales forecast, revenue, and performance metrics.
Assist in the preparation and monitoring of sales departments budget.
Prepare regular reports on sales activities, performance metrics, and key performance indicators (KPIs).
Provide insights and recommendations for improvement.
Education/ Skills
Degree in Business Administration, Economics, Statistics, or a related field (MBA degree, an added advantage)
4-6 years proven experience in Sales Administration or a similar role.
Strong organizational, time-management skills and multi-tasking skills.
Proficiency in using Microsoft Office Suite, SAP, and CRM software.
Excellent communication and interpersonal skills.
Leadership and team management experience.
Strong analytical, problem-solving, and project management skills.
